The Way Patio Doors Strengthen Your Home's Insulation
While many dwelling owners concentrate on design, the insulation benefits of sliding doors are equally important. Energy-efficient sliding doors are designed to minimize heat transfer, successfully retaining homes warmer in winter and cooler in summer. They often feature frames with several chambers and insulated glass, which operate together to minimize thermal loss.
Moreover, these doors often arrive with weatherproofing strips that prevents drafts, further improving thermal performance. By forming a snugger seal, sliding doors help maintaining a steady indoor temperature, reducing the reliance on heating and cooling systems. This not only leads to boosted comfort but also supports economical energy bills.
Furthermore, enhanced insulation helps diminish external noise pollution, producing a quieter home environment. Overall, the insulating qualities of energy-efficient sliding doors offer practical benefits that improve the home's energy performance while guaranteeing a cozy residential environment.

Determining Choices for Efficient Sliding Doors
Choosing the appropriate materials for energy-efficient sliding doors is crucial to maximizing their performance and visual appearance. Common materials include vinyl, fiberglass, and wood, each providing unique benefits. Vinyl is recognized for its excellent thermal characteristics and minimal upkeep requirements, rendering it a preferred option. Fiberglass provides durability and resistance to warping, while also delivering good energy efficiency. Wood, though aesthetically pleasing, often demands more upkeep and may require additional insulation to meet energy standards.
The selection of glass treatment also serves as a vital role. Double or triple-pane glass with Low-E treatments can significantly minimize heat transfer, improving energy efficiency. Furthermore, choosing frames with thermal barriers can additionally enhance insulation. Ultimately, a careful evaluation of material choices, paired with energy-efficient features, guarantees that sliding door systems not only enhance the home's aesthetic appeal but also contribute to reduced energy expenses and increased comfort.
Steps for Putting in High-efficiency Sliding Doors
The installation of energy-efficient sliding doors requires careful planning and precise execution to ensure peak performance and longevity. Start by measuring the existing door frame exactly to ascertain a ideal fit. Carefully remove the old door, taking care not to damage the surrounding structure. After the area is prepared, position the new sliding door into the frame. It is essential to confirm the door is level and plumb; use shims if adjustments are necessary. Once secured, apply proper insulation around the frame to prevent air leaks. Weather stripping should be installed to improve energy efficiency. Finally, test the door’s operation to verify seamless sliding and secure locking mechanisms. This methodical approach not only improves energy efficiency but also supports the look and functionality of the home.
Best Practices for Caring for Sliding Doors
Proper installation of energy-efficient sliding doors creates the groundwork for their long-term durability, but regular maintenance is comparably important to confirm maximum effectiveness. Routine maintenance is critical; tracks should be cleaned of grime and buildup to prevent obstruction and assure smooth movement. Homeowners should inspect the weatherstripping on a regular basis for any wear or damage, replacing it as needed to copyright energy efficiency.
Coating the rollers and rails with a silicone-based spray helps enhance performance and limit wear. It is also advisable to check the doors’ positioning, as poor alignment may create gaps, compromising energy efficiency. In addition, checking the glass for fractures or breaks helps prevent further damage and energy loss. By adhering to these best practices, homeowners can prolong the life of their sliding doors while maximizing their energy-saving benefits. Routine maintenance improves aesthetics and helps overall home comfort.

How Much Do Average Energy-Efficient Sliding Doors Price?
Usual prices for eco-friendly sliding doors span $800 to $3,000, based on materials, size, and installation. Homeowners must think about long-term savings on energy bills when weighing their investment in these doors.
How Do Traditional Doors Measure Up Against Sliding Doors in Terms of Energy Efficiency?
Sliding doors typically supply outstanding energy efficiency in contrast with traditional doors, primarily because of their advanced insulation and sealing technologies. This design minimizes air leaks, boosting thermal performance and reducing heating and cooling costs in homes.
Is Retrofitting Existing Doors Possible for Improved Energy Efficiency?
Retrofitting existing doors for enhanced energy efficiency is achievable through caulking, installing insulation, or installing energy-efficient glass. These modifications can strengthen insulation and minimize energy loss, making older doors more efficient without full replacement.
